2014年1月10日 The combination of Low and High Intensity Magnetic Separation (LIMS and HIMS) of ground LD slag at 63 μm in wet process may recover ferromagnetic particles (iron oxides) at LIMS and paramagnetic particles at HIMS, while the non-magnetic fraction contains mostly calcium silicates.

2008年3月21日 Conclusions. Present study indicates that steel slag may be an effective adsorbent for phosphate removal from secondary effluents as well as solution after magnetic separation. The steel slag showed good performance for phosphorus removal. The maximum adsorption capacity of steel slag was 5.3 mg P/g.

2020年8月31日 Different behavior of Cr-containing spinel’s in the two slag types observed during magnetic separation can be explained by the presence or absence of Fe in the lattice of the Cr-containing spinel’s, which affects their magnetic susceptibility.

2008年3月21日 The steel slag is used as road materials after magnetic separation. The steel slag still contains certain amounts of iron oxides and alumina that may be effective in removing DP. The objective of this work was to study the feasibility of using steel slag after magnetic separation as an adsorbent for phosphorus removal from wastewater.
